International Students Hostel,Parul University is a student dormitory located in Vadodara, Gujarat. The average rating of this place is 3.60 out of 5 stars based on 251 reviews. The street address of this place is Parul University Campus, Waghodia, Limda, Vadodara, Gujarat 391760, India. It is about 6.75 kilometers away from the Kelanpur railway station.

The reality is: first of all they want you to pay full year! 1700 dollars for foreigners even if you pay by rupees, they charge you month fee not how much you stay which is not fair, the facilities are ok, they make you sign many papers, the gym has timings and you have long queues because of Covid 19, and no pool for now, the sports facilities are good, there are only shared rooms, check the pictures for the reference, they give you basic things for the room and basic student kit which are nice, but the infrastructure need to be fixed, dirty bathroom, not painted walls, dusty, not cleaned beds mats, the cleaning people only comes 1 per week (if they come) and they just do superficial work (mostly you do yourself) the laundry is twice per week only for 6 cloths, the plagues control people comes 1 per week, often there is no water in the taps regularly and toilet, there is hot water mid morning and mid afternoon but it is done by burning tonnes of wood outside (not good for environment) we need to save it, as usual in India light goes off, the WiFi stops working here and then, or plugs or AC stops working, the mess food is just ok for survival (Indian mess is much better) mostly carbs and dhal that's all, you have many restrictions, you can't go out of campus without permission and you must return before 19:30... and everyday you need to report yourself at 22:00 to the rector, some people buy kitchen and fridge but if you exceed the power (easily with those two things) or water they charge you extra so if you have extra money is better to stay somewhere else.
Be aware of paying your fees, otherwise you are going to have lots of troubles!
